Adobe Premiere Pro
Adobe Premiere Pro stands as one of the industry-standard video editing tools. Its comprehensive feature set includes: * Multi-camera editing capabilities * Advanced color grading tools * Dynamic linking with other Adobe Creative Cloud applications * Support for 8K video editing * Robust audio editing features
Avid Media Composer
Avid Media Composer is another professional-grade video editor widely used in the film and television industry. Key features include: * Advanced media management tools * Support for high-resolution video formats * Sophisticated color correction and grading * Advanced audio editing capabilities * Collaborative workflow features
Blackmagic Design DaVinci Resolve
DaVinci Resolve has gained popularity among professionals and enthusiasts alike due to its comprehensive feature set and free version availability. Notable features include: * Advanced color grading tools * Fairlight audio integration * Fusion visual effects * Multi-camera editing support * HDR and 8K video support

iMovie
For Mac users, iMovie provides a free and intuitive video editing experience. Key features include: * User-friendly interface * Basic editing tools and transitions * Color correction and audio adjustments * Support for 4K video * Seamless integration with other Apple apps
Adobe Premiere Elements
Premiere Elements offers a more consumer-friendly version of Adobe’s professional-grade Premiere Pro. Features include: * Guided edits for beginners * Automated video creation tools * Advanced color and audio tools * Support for 4K video * Integration with other Adobe apps
| Feature | iMovie | Premiere Elements |
|---|---|---|
| Price | Free (Mac) | $99.99 |
| 4K Support | Yes | Yes |
| Advanced Color Tools | Limited | Yes |

AI-Powered Video Editing
Artificial intelligence is increasingly being integrated into video editing software, offering features such as automated editing, scene detection, and content analysis. Tools like RunwayML and Magisto are at the forefront of this trend, providing creators with powerful AI-driven editing capabilities.
Cloud-Based Video Editing
Cloud-based video editing is becoming more prevalent, allowing for greater collaboration and flexibility. Platforms like Frame.io and WeVideo enable real-time collaboration and streamline the review process.

What are the system requirements for professional video editing software?
+Professional video editing software typically requires a powerful computer with a multi-core processor (at least 6 cores), 16GB or more of RAM, a dedicated graphics card, and fast storage such as SSDs. Specific requirements vary by software, so it's essential to check the recommended specs for your chosen editor.
Can I use free video editing software for professional work?
+While free video editing software like DaVinci Resolve can be used for professional work, it's crucial to consider factors such as feature limitations, support, and compatibility with industry-standard formats. For high-end productions, professional-grade software is often preferred due to its advanced features and reliable support.
How important is color grading in video editing?
+Color grading is a critical aspect of video editing, as it can significantly impact the mood, aesthetic, and overall quality of the final product. Professional color grading tools allow editors to achieve a consistent look and enhance the visual storytelling of their content.
What's the difference between linear and non-linear video editing?
+Linear video editing refers to the traditional method of editing where footage is assembled in a sequential order. Non-linear editing, which is now the standard, allows editors to access and manipulate any part of the footage at any time, providing greater flexibility and efficiency in the editing process.
